True, however my experience shows that if the starting point is too far off, people tend to be discouraged to try. If I have an issue that's worth $100, and I'm asking $110, that's one thing, but if I have the same issue listed at $250 for example, I doubt anyone will try to negotiate as they will simply think that I'm insane and the negotiations would be fruitless. That was an exaggerated example to illustrate the point.

That's precisely it. The asking price and value have to be relatively close. If I have to "negotiate" with you to get the book at 50% off, which would be a reasonable asking price on the book, i'm not going to bother in the first place.

I'm reminded of something I've heard about Mile High Comics. Which was basically that their asking prices were so inflated, that when they had their "special sales" where the books were heavily "discounted," the discounted prices ended up being the current gpa on the books. Granted that was a few years ago, but still.
